Director, Writer, Script Editor

I began my journey as an actor training under the Sanford Meisner Method. While attending the Conservatory at Steppenwolf Theatre, Chicago, I found I preferred directing. I have since directed in London, New York City (off-Broadway), Chicago, Munich, Vienna and Bangalore, India for the stage. Selected stage work is offered on this website.

I have since transferred my skillset to Storytelling for the Screen.

The Women's Leadership Program, Oxford University, Said School of Business (2020) encouraged me to transfer my stage directing skills to the screen. I love managing and collaborating with creative teams who are committed to honest and boundless storytelling. Film is my home.

I am greatly inspired by the work of Dogme 95, Joanna Hogg , Alfonso Cuaron, David Lean, Martin Scorsese, Sofia Coppola, David Lowery, Olivier Assayas, Andrea Arnold and most recently, Rose Glass and Justine Triet.

BRUME, written by Silvia Peto, was my first film and has won a nice clutch of awards due to deep-seated team work. Scandinavian Studios, Copenhagen, was the first entity to support me a film director and visionary.

I recently completed Core Elements Screenwriters Course through Sundance Collab, as I continue to edit and offer script consultation to both professional and rising writers.
